Transaction 22af0377604f4b1349f4f0b234bbee5150d0361114c153c6f310e21a25a18437

101 Input
2 Outputs
  • 22af0377604f4b1349f4f0b234bbee5150d0361114c153c6f310e21a25a18437:0
  • value  100000000
    address  mqD87jYEBwyUUTmberdCLZW9G9sq6sjMM1
  • 22af0377604f4b1349f4f0b234bbee5150d0361114c153c6f310e21a25a18437:1
  • value  304752
    address  n2vYiFRyEe8GtWew9iSqw71FTtRiLJQZkN